Di Matteo to ring the changes

Chelsea boss Roberto Di Matteo has revealed he is likely to make changes for the crucial Premier League clash at Arsenal on Saturday.

The Blues are currently in sixth place in the Premier League table and are desperate for the points to ensure a top-four finish and Champions League qualification next season.

However, Wednesday night's shock 1-0 win over Barcelona has given Chelsea a slender advantage in the Champions League semi-finals with the crucial return leg taking place at the Nou Camp next Tuesday.

"We will have to assess the players but there is a good chance some fresh ones will come in," said Di Matteo.

"Also, they deserve to be in the team as well.

"I left a few players out against Barcelona because I have to make decisions.

"We will see about Saturday but I have it in mind to give one or two a start."

A win for Chelsea at the Emirates on Saturday would at least temporarily see the Blues climb up to fourth in the table with Newcastle and Spurs both playing later in the day.
